Using the latest C standard with clang lsp in nvim

1 · xnacly · March 24, 2025, 8:40 p.m.
c-programming clang neovim language server protocol
Summary
This blog post discusses updating the Clang Language Server Protocol (LSP) configuration in Neovim to use the latest C standard, addressing an issue with the default settings being outdated.
